1. Why Choose a Career in Auto Repair in New Bern, NC?

A career in auto repair in New Bern, NC, offers stability, growth potential, and the satisfaction of working with your hands. The demand for skilled automotive technicians remains high, making it a promising field.

1.1. High Demand for Skilled Technicians

The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) projects a steady demand for automotive service technicians and mechanics. This demand is driven by the increasing complexity of vehicles and the need for specialized skills to maintain and repair them. In New Bern, with its growing population and reliance on personal vehicles, the need for qualified auto mechanics is particularly acute. This ensures job security and opportunities for career advancement.

1.2. Competitive Salaries and Benefits

Auto repair technicians in New Bern can earn competitive salaries and benefits, especially with experience and certifications. According to recent data, the median annual wage for automotive service technicians and mechanics in North Carolina is approximately $45,000. Experienced technicians with ASE certifications can command higher salaries. Moreover, many auto repair shops offer benefits such as health insurance, paid time off, and retirement plans, making it a financially rewarding career path.

1.3. Opportunity for Entrepreneurship

For those with an entrepreneurial spirit, auto repair offers the opportunity to start your own business. As a shop owner, you can set your rates, choose your team, and build a loyal customer base. New Bern has a supportive environment for small businesses, making it an ideal location to launch your auto repair shop. With the right business plan and dedication, you can achieve financial independence and professional satisfaction.

2. What Are the Different Paths to New Bern Auto Repair Training?

Several paths can lead to a successful career in auto repair, each with unique advantages and requirements. Understanding these options helps you make an informed decision based on your goals and resources.

2.1. Vocational Schools and Technical Colleges

Vocational schools and technical colleges offer structured programs that provide comprehensive training in auto repair. These programs typically last from several months to two years and cover a wide range of topics, from basic maintenance to advanced diagnostics.

  • Curriculum: Programs include hands-on training in engine repair, electrical systems, brake systems, and more.
  • Certification: Many programs offer certifications such as ASE (Automotive Service Excellence), which is highly valued by employers.
  • Duration: Certificate programs may take a few months, while associate degrees usually require two years of full-time study.

2.2. Community Colleges

Community colleges offer associate degrees in automotive technology, providing a broader education that combines technical skills with academic knowledge. These programs often include courses in business management, communication, and mathematics, preparing graduates for leadership roles in the industry.

  • Curriculum: Combines technical training with general education courses.
  • Career Paths: Graduates can pursue careers as service managers, shop foremen, or even open their own auto repair shops.
  • Transfer Options: Some community college programs allow students to transfer to four-year universities for a bachelor’s degree in automotive engineering or related fields.

2.3. Apprenticeships

Apprenticeships offer on-the-job training under the guidance of experienced mechanics. This is a great way to learn practical skills while earning a salary. Apprenticeships typically last from two to five years and combine hands-on experience with classroom instruction.

  • How to Find: Contact local auto repair shops or union organizations to inquire about apprenticeship opportunities.
  • Benefits: Earn a salary while learning, gain practical experience, and build valuable industry connections.
  • Requirements: Usually requires a high school diploma or GED and a strong work ethic.

2.4. Online Courses and Certifications

Online courses and certifications provide a flexible way to learn auto repair skills. These programs are ideal for individuals who cannot attend traditional classes due to work or family obligations. However, hands-on experience is essential, so consider supplementing online learning with practical training.

  • Platforms: Websites like Coursera, Udemy, and Skillshare offer courses in automotive technology.
  • Certifications: Look for online programs that prepare you for ASE certifications.
  • Pros: Flexibility, convenience, and affordability.
  • Cons: Lack of hands-on experience, requires self-discipline.

3. What Skills Will You Learn in Auto Repair Training?

Auto repair training covers a broad spectrum of skills, from basic maintenance to advanced diagnostics. Mastering these skills is crucial for a successful career in the field.

3.1. Diagnostic Skills

Diagnostic skills are essential for identifying the root cause of vehicle problems. This involves using diagnostic tools, interpreting data, and applying logical reasoning to determine the necessary repairs.

  • Tools: Learn to use scan tools, multimeters, and other diagnostic equipment.
  • Techniques: Develop skills in troubleshooting electrical, mechanical, and computer-related issues.
  • Software: Understand how to use diagnostic software to access vehicle information and perform tests.

3.2. Repair and Maintenance

Repair and maintenance skills involve fixing or replacing damaged components and performing routine maintenance tasks to keep vehicles running smoothly.

  • Engine Repair: Learn to diagnose and repair engine problems, including rebuilding engines and replacing components.
  • Brake Systems: Gain expertise in inspecting, repairing, and replacing brake components such as pads, rotors, and calipers.
  • Electrical Systems: Develop skills in diagnosing and repairing electrical issues, including wiring, sensors, and control modules.
  • Transmission: Understand the intricacies of both automatic and manual transmissions, including diagnostics, repair, and maintenance.
  • HVAC Systems: Learn to service and repair heating, ventilation, and air conditioning systems.
  • Routine Maintenance: Master the skills needed to perform oil changes, tune-ups, and other routine maintenance tasks.

3.3. Customer Service

Customer service skills are important for building trust and rapport with customers. This involves communicating effectively, explaining repairs in simple terms, and providing excellent service.

  • Communication: Learn to communicate technical information clearly and concisely.
  • Empathy: Develop the ability to understand and address customer concerns.
  • Professionalism: Maintain a professional demeanor and appearance at all times.

3.4. Business Management

Business management skills are essential for those who aspire to open their own auto repair shops. This includes managing finances, marketing your business, and supervising employees.

  • Finance: Learn to manage budgets, track expenses, and analyze financial statements.
  • Marketing: Develop strategies to attract and retain customers.
  • Human Resources: Understand how to hire, train, and manage employees.

4. Why Is ASE Certification Important for New Bern Auto Repair Technicians?

ASE (Automotive Service Excellence) certification is a widely recognized standard of excellence in the auto repair industry. Achieving ASE certification can significantly enhance your career prospects and earning potential.

4.1. What Is ASE Certification?

ASE certification is a professional credential awarded by the National Institute for Automotive Service Excellence. It demonstrates that a technician has met rigorous standards of knowledge and competence in specific areas of auto repair.

4.2. Benefits of ASE Certification

  • Increased Credibility: ASE certification enhances your credibility with employers and customers.
  • Higher Earning Potential: Certified technicians often earn higher salaries than non-certified technicians.
  • Career Advancement: ASE certification can open doors to leadership positions in the industry.
  • Professional Recognition: It demonstrates a commitment to excellence and ongoing professional development.

4.3. How to Obtain ASE Certification

  1. Meet the Experience Requirement: Have at least two years of hands-on experience in auto repair.
  2. Pass the Exams: Pass the ASE certification exams in your area of expertise.
  3. Maintain Certification: Recertify every five years by passing updated exams.

4.4. Types of ASE Certifications

  • Automobile Certifications: Cover areas such as engine repair, electrical systems, brakes, and suspension.
  • Medium/Heavy Truck Certifications: Focus on the repair and maintenance of commercial vehicles.
  • Collision Repair Certifications: Cover areas such as painting, body repair, and damage estimation.

5. What Are the Key Steps to Starting Your Own New Bern Auto Repair Shop?

Opening your own auto repair shop in New Bern can be a rewarding venture. However, it requires careful planning, adequate funding, and a solid understanding of business principles.

5.1. Develop a Comprehensive Business Plan

A business plan is a roadmap for your auto repair shop. It outlines your goals, strategies, and how you intend to achieve them.

  • Executive Summary: Briefly describe your business, its mission, and its goals.
  • Company Description: Provide details about your business structure, location, and services offered.
  • Market Analysis: Research the auto repair market in New Bern, identify your target customers, and analyze your competitors.
  • Services Offered: List the services you will provide, such as routine maintenance, engine repair, and brake service.
  • Marketing and Sales Strategy: Outline how you will attract and retain customers.
  • Financial Projections: Include projected income statements, balance sheets, and cash flow statements.
  • Management Team: Describe the qualifications and experience of your management team.

5.2. Secure Funding

Starting an auto repair shop requires significant capital. Explore different funding options to secure the necessary resources.

  • Small Business Loans: Apply for loans from banks or credit unions. The Small Business Administration (SBA) offers loan programs for small businesses.
  • Grants: Research grant opportunities from government agencies or private organizations.
  • Investors: Seek funding from investors who are willing to provide capital in exchange for equity in your business.
  • Personal Savings: Use your personal savings to finance part of your startup costs.

5.3. Choose the Right Location

The location of your auto repair shop can significantly impact its success. Select a location that is easily accessible, visible, and has sufficient space for your operations.

  • Accessibility: Choose a location that is easily accessible from major roads and highways.
  • Visibility: Select a location with high visibility to attract customers.
  • Space: Ensure the location has enough space for service bays, equipment, and customer parking.
  • Zoning: Verify that the location is zoned for auto repair businesses.

5.4. Obtain Necessary Licenses and Permits

Comply with all local, state, and federal regulations by obtaining the necessary licenses and permits.

  • Business License: Obtain a business license from the city or county.
  • Environmental Permits: Obtain environmental permits for handling hazardous materials such as oil and coolant.
  • Occupancy Permit: Obtain an occupancy permit to ensure your building meets safety standards.
  • EPA Regulations: Comply with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) regulations for auto repair shops.

5.5. Purchase Equipment and Tools

Invest in high-quality equipment and tools to provide efficient and reliable service.

  • Diagnostic Tools: Purchase scan tools, multimeters, and other diagnostic equipment.
  • Repair Tools: Invest in a comprehensive set of hand tools, power tools, and specialty tools.
  • Lifts: Install vehicle lifts to safely and efficiently work on vehicles.
  • Alignment Machine: Purchase an alignment machine to provide wheel alignment services.
  • Tire Equipment: Invest in tire changers, balancers, and inflation equipment.

5.6. Hire Qualified Staff

Recruit experienced and certified technicians who can provide excellent service.

  • Job Descriptions: Create detailed job descriptions outlining the responsibilities and qualifications for each position.
  • Recruitment: Advertise job openings on online job boards, in local newspapers, and at vocational schools.
  • Interviews: Conduct thorough interviews to assess candidates’ skills, experience, and customer service abilities.
  • Training: Provide ongoing training to keep your staff up-to-date with the latest automotive technology.

5.7. Market Your Business

Develop a marketing strategy to attract customers to your auto repair shop.

  • Website: Create a professional website with information about your services, location, and contact information.
  • Online Advertising: Use online advertising platforms such as Google Ads and social media to reach potential customers.
  • Local SEO: Optimize your website for local search to attract customers in the New Bern area.
  • Print Advertising: Advertise in local newspapers, magazines, and directories.
  • Direct Mail: Send postcards or flyers to households in your target area.
  • Community Involvement: Participate in local events and sponsor community organizations to build brand awareness.
  • Customer Referrals: Encourage satisfied customers to refer their friends and family.

6. What Are the Common Challenges Faced by New Bern Auto Repair Shops?

Operating an auto repair shop in New Bern comes with its own set of challenges. Being aware of these challenges and having strategies to overcome them can help you succeed.

6.1. Competition

The auto repair market in New Bern can be competitive, with numerous shops vying for customers. To stand out, you need to offer exceptional service, competitive pricing, and a unique value proposition.

  • Differentiation: Identify what makes your shop unique, such as specialized services, superior customer service, or eco-friendly practices.
  • Customer Loyalty: Build customer loyalty by providing personalized service, offering discounts, and creating a rewards program.
  • Marketing: Develop a strong marketing strategy to attract and retain customers.

6.2. Keeping Up with Technology

Automotive technology is constantly evolving, requiring technicians to stay up-to-date with the latest advancements.

  • Training: Invest in ongoing training for your staff to ensure they have the skills needed to work on modern vehicles.
  • Equipment: Regularly update your equipment to keep pace with technological advancements.
  • Information Resources: Subscribe to industry publications and online resources to stay informed about the latest trends.

6.3. Managing Costs

Operating an auto repair shop can be expensive, with costs such as rent, utilities, equipment, and labor. Efficient cost management is essential for profitability.

  • Budgeting: Develop a detailed budget and track your expenses regularly.
  • Inventory Management: Implement an efficient inventory management system to minimize waste and reduce costs.
  • Negotiation: Negotiate favorable terms with suppliers and vendors.
  • Energy Efficiency: Implement energy-efficient practices to reduce utility costs.

6.4. Attracting and Retaining Skilled Technicians

Finding and keeping qualified technicians can be challenging due to the high demand for skilled labor.

  • Competitive Wages: Offer competitive wages and benefits to attract top talent.
  • Training Opportunities: Provide opportunities for ongoing training and professional development.
  • Work Environment: Create a positive and supportive work environment.
  • Incentives: Offer incentives such as bonuses and profit sharing to motivate employees.

6.5. Regulatory Compliance

Auto repair shops must comply with various environmental and safety regulations, which can be complex and time-consuming.

  • Stay Informed: Stay up-to-date with the latest regulations from local, state, and federal agencies.
  • Compliance Programs: Implement compliance programs to ensure you meet all regulatory requirements.
  • Professional Advice: Seek advice from legal and environmental experts to ensure compliance.

7.1. Electric Vehicle (EV) Repair

With the growing popularity of electric vehicles, there is an increasing need for technicians trained in EV repair.

  • Training: Invest in training programs that focus on EV diagnostics, repair, and maintenance.
  • Equipment: Purchase specialized equipment for working on EVs, such as high-voltage diagnostic tools and battery testers.
  • Safety: Implement safety protocols for working with high-voltage systems.

7.2. Advanced Driver-Assistance Systems (ADAS)

Advanced Driver-Assistance Systems (ADAS) such as lane departure warning and adaptive cruise control are becoming increasingly common in modern vehicles. Technicians need to be trained in calibrating and repairing these systems.

  • Training: Provide training on ADAS calibration and repair procedures.
  • Equipment: Invest in specialized equipment for ADAS calibration.
  • Information Resources: Subscribe to information resources that provide up-to-date information on ADAS technology.

7.3. Telematics and Connected Car Services

Telematics and connected car services provide valuable data about vehicle performance and maintenance needs. Auto repair shops can use this data to offer proactive maintenance services.

  • Data Analysis: Learn to analyze telematics data to identify potential problems.
  • Proactive Maintenance: Offer proactive maintenance services based on telematics data.
  • Customer Communication: Communicate with customers about maintenance needs and schedule appointments.

7.4. Mobile Auto Repair

Mobile auto repair services are gaining popularity, offering convenience and flexibility for customers.

  • Mobile Equipment: Invest in mobile diagnostic and repair equipment.
  • Scheduling Software: Use scheduling software to manage appointments and dispatch technicians.
  • Marketing: Promote your mobile auto repair services to attract customers.
